a bene placito | from one who has been pleased well |
a caelo usque ad centrum | from the sky to the center |
a capite ad calcem | from head to heel |
a contrario | from the opposite |
a Deucalione | since Deucalion |
ad majorem Dei gloriam | for the greater glory of God |
a fortiori | from the stronger |
a mari usque ad mare | from sea to sea |
a pedibus usque ad caput | from feet to head |
a posse ad esse | from being able to being |
a posteriori | from the latter |
a priori | from the former |
a tergo | from behind |
ab absurdo | from the absurd |
ab abusu ad usum non valet consequentia | a consequence from an abuse to a use is not valid |
ab aeterno | from the eternal |
ab antiquo | from the ancient |
ab extra | from beyond |
ab hinc | from here on |
ab imo pectore | from the bottom of my heart |
ab inconvenienti | from an inconvenient thing |
ab incunabulis | from the cradle |
ab initio | from the beginning |
ab intestato | from an intestate |
ab intra | from within |
ab irato | from an angry man |
ab origine | from the source |
ab ovo usque ad mala | from the egg to the apples |
ab uno disce omnes | from one, learn all |
ab urbe condita (a.u.c.) | from the founding of the city |
absens haeres non erit | an absent person will not be an heir |
absente reo | with the defendant being absent |
absit iniuria verbis | let injury by words be absent |
absit invidia | let ill will be absent |
absit omen | let an omen be absent |
absolutum dominium | absolute dominion |
absolvo | I acquit |
abundans cautela non nocet | abundant caution does no harm |
abusus non tollit usum | misuse does not remove use |
accusare nemo se debet nisi coram Deo | no one ought to accuse himself except in the Presence of God |
Accipe Hoc | Take that |
acta est fabula plaudite | The play has been performed; applaud! |
acta non verba | actions, not words |
Acta Sanctorum | Deeds of the Saints |
actus reus | guilty act |
ad absurdum | to the absurd |
ad abundantiam | to abundance |
ad astra | to the stars |
ad astra per aspera | to the stars through difficulty |
ad astra per alia porci | to the stars on the wings of a pig |
ad captandum vulgus | in order to court the crowd |
ad eundem | to the same |
ad fontes | to the sources |
ad fundum | to the bottom |
ad hominem | to the man |
ad honorem | to the honor |
ad infinitum | to infinity |
ad interim (ad int) | for the meantime |
ad Kalendas Graecas | to the Greek Kalends |
ad libitum | toward pleasure |
ad litem | to the lawsuit |
ad lucem | to the light |
ad maiorem Dei gloriam (AMDG) | To the greater glory of God |
ad multos annos | To many years! |
ad nauseam | to the point of disgust |
ad oculos | With your own eyes. |
ad pedem litterae | to the foot of the letter |
ad perpetuam memoriam | to the perpetual memory |
ad pondus omnium | to the weight of all things |
ad quod damnum | to what damage |
ad referendum | to that which must be brought back |
ad undas | to the waves |
ad usum Delphini | for the use of the Dauphin |
ad usum proprium | for one's own use |
ad utrumque paratus | prepared for everything. |
ad valorem | to the value |
ad victoriam | to victory |
ad vitam aeternam | to eternal life |
addendum | thing to be added |
adequatio intellectus et rei | correspondence of the mind and reality |
adsum | I am here |
adversus solem ne loquitor | Don't speak against the sun |
aegri somnia | a sick man's dreams |
aequitas | Justice, or equality. |
affidavit | he asserted |
age quod agis | do what you do |
agenda | things to be done |
Agnus Dei | Lamb of God |
alea iacta est | the die is cast |
alenda lux ubi orta libertas | Let learning be cherished where liberty has arisen. |
alias | otherwise |
alis aquilae | on eagles wings |
alis grave nil | nothing is heavy to those who have wings |
alis volat propris | she flies with her own wings |
Aliquantus | Rather big |
Aliquantulus | Not that big |
aliquid stat pro aliquo | something that stands for something else |
alma mater | nourishing mother |
alter ego | other I |
alterius non sit qui suus esse potest | Let no man belong to another that can belong to himself |
alterum non laedere | to not wound another |
alumna or alumnus | pupil |
amicus curiae | friend of the court |
amiterre legem terrae | to lose the law of the land |
amor est vitae essentia | love is the essence of life |
amor et melle et felle est fecundissmismus | love is rich with both honey and venom |
amor fati | love of fate |
amor omnibus idem | love is the same for all |
amor patriae | love of one's country |
amor vincit omnia | love conquers all |
anno | in the year |
anno regni | In the year of the reign |
annus horribilis | horrible year |
annus mirabilis | wonderful year |
annus terribilis | dreadful year |
ante bellum | before the war |
ante cibum | before food |
ante meridiem | before midday |
ante mortem | before death |
ante prandium | before lunch |
apparatus criticus | critical apparatus |
aqua | water |
aqua fortis | strong water |
aqua pura | pure water |
aqua regia | royal water |
aqua vitae | water of life |
arbiter elegantiarum | judge of tastes |
arcus senilis | senile bow |
argumentum | argument |
ars celare artem | art [is] to conceal art |
ars gratia artis | art for art's sake |
ars longa vita brevis | art is long, life is short |
asinus asinum fricat | the jackass rubs the jackass |
audax at fidelis | bold but faithful |
audeamus | let us dare |
audemus jura nostra defendere | we dare to defend our rights |
audentes fortuna iuvat | fortune favors the bold |
audere est facere | to dare is to do |
audi alteram partem | hear the other side |
audio hostem | I hear the enemy |
aurea mediocritas | golden mean |
auri sacra fames | accursed hunger for gold |
auribus teneo lupum | I hold a wolf by the ears |
aurora australis | southern dawn |
aurora borealis | northern dawn |
aut Caesar aut nihil | either Caesar or nothing |
aut concilio aut ense | either by meeting or by the sword |
aut pax aut bellum | either peace or war |
aut vincere aut mori | either to conquer or to die |
ave atque vale | Hail and farewell! |
ave Caesar morituri te salutant | Hail, Caesar! The ones who are about to die salute you! |
ave Europa nostra vera Patria | Hail, Europe, our true Fatherland! |
Beata Virgo Maria | Blessed Virgin Mary |
beatae memoriae | of blessed memory |
beati pauperes spiritu | Blessed in spirit [are] the poor. |
beati possidentes | blessed [are] those who possess |
beatus homo qui invenit sapentiam | blessed is the man who finds wisdom |
bella gerant alii | let others wage war |
bellum omnium contra omnes | war of all against all |
bis dat qui cito dat | he gives twice, who gives promptly |
bis in die | twice in a day |
bona fide | in good faith |
bona officia | good services |
bona vacantia | vacant goods |
boni pastoris est tondere pecus non deglubere | It is of a good shepherd to shear his flock, not to flay them. |
bonum commune communitatis | common good of the community |
bonum commune hominis | common good of a man |
cacoethes scribendi | bad habit of writing |
cadavera vero innumera | truly countless bodies |
calix meus inebrians | my cup makes me drunk |
camera obscura | dark chamber |
Canes Pugnaces | War Dogs or Fighting Dogs |
Canis Canem Edit | Dog Eats Dog |
caput inter nubila (condit) | head in the clouds |
carpe diem | seize the day |
carpe noctem | seize the night |
Carthago delenda est | Carthage must be destroyed |
casus belli | event of war |
causa mortis | cause of death |
cave | beware! |
cave canem | beware of dog |
cave laborem | beware of work |
caveat emptor | let the buyer beware |
caveat lector | let the reader beware |
caveat venditor | let the seller beware |
Cedant arma togae | let arms yield to the gown |
cepi corpus | I got the body |
certum est quod certum reddi potest | It is certain if it is capable of being rendered certain |
cessante ratione legis cessat ipsa lex | When the reason for the law ceases, the law itself ceases. |
cetera desunt | the rest are missing |
ceteris paribus | with other things equal |
charta pardonationis se defendendo | a paper of pardon to him who defended himself |
charta pardonationis utlagariae | a paper of pardon to the outlaw |
Christo et Doctrinae | For Christ and Learning |
Christus Rex | Christ the King |
circa (c.) or (ca.) | around |
circulus vitiosus | vicious circle |
citius altius fortius | faster, higher, stronger |
claves Sancti Petri | the keys of Saint Peter |
clerico admittendo | about to be made a clerk |
Codex Iuris Canonici | Book of Canon Law |
cogito ergo sum | I think, therefore I am. |
coitus interruptus | interrupted congress |
communibus annis | in common years |
communibus locis | in common places |
communis opinio | generally accepted view |
compos mentis | in control of the mind |
concordia salus | salvation through harmony |
condicio sine qua non | condition without which not |
confer (cf.) | bring together |
Confoederatio Helvetica | Helvetian Confederation |
coniunctis viribus | with connected strength |
Consuetudo pro lege servatur | Custom is kept before the law |
consummatum est | It is completed. |
contemptus saeculi | scorn for the times |
contradictio in terminis | contradiction in terms |
contraria contrariis curantur | the opposite is cured with the opposite |
contra bonos mores | against good morals |
contra legem | against the law |
cor ad cor loquitur | heart speaks to heart |
cor meum tibi offero domine prompte et sincere | my heart I offer to you Lord promptly and sincerely |
coram Deo | in the Presence of God |
coram populo | in the presence of the people |
Corpus Christi | Body of Christ |
corpus delicti | body of the offence |
Corpus Iuris Canonici | Body of Canon Law |
Corpus Iuris Civilis | Body of Civil Law |
corpus vile | worthless body |
corrigenda | things to be corrected |
corruptio optimi pessima | the corruption of the best is the worst |
corruptus in extremis | the extreme corruption |
Corruptissima re publica plurimae leges | When the republic is at its most corrupt the laws are most numerous--Tacitus |
credo quia absurdum est | I believe it because it is absurd |
crescamus in Illo per omina | May we grow in Him through all things |
crescat scientia vita excolatur | let knowledge grow, let life be enriched |
crescit eundo | it grows as it goes |
cui bono | Good for whom? |
cui prodest | for whom it advances |
cuius est solum eius est usque ad coelum et ad inferos | Whose the land is, all the way to the sky and to the underworld is his. |
cuius regio, eius religio | whose region, his religion |
Cuiusvis hominis est errare, nullius nisi insipientis in errore perseverare. | Anyone can err, but only the fool persists in his fault. |
culpa | fault |
cum gladiis et fustibus | with swords and clubs |
cum gladio et sale | with sword and salt |
cum laude | with praise |
cum mortuis in lingua mortua | with the dead in a dead language |
cura personalis | care for the whole person |
cura te ipsum | take care of your own self |
cur Deus Homo | Why the God/Man |
curriculum vitae | course of life |
custos morum | keeper of morals |
cygnus inter anates | swan among ducks |
cygnus insignis | distinguished by its swans |
damnatio memoriae | damnation of memory |
damnum absque injuria | damage without injury |
dat deus incrementum | God grants the increase |
de bonis asportatis | carrying goods away |
Decus Et Tutamen | An ornament and a safeguard |
descensus in cuniculi cavum | The descent into the cave of the rabbit |
de dato | of the date |
de gustibus non est disputandum | there is not to be discussion regarding tastes |
de futuro | regarding the future |
de integro | again or a second time |
de jure | by law |
de lege ferenda | from law to be passed |
de lege lata | from law passed or by law in force |
de minimis non curat praetor | The commander does not bother with the smallest things. |
de mortuis aut bene aut nihil | about the dead, either well or nothing |
de mortuis nil nisi bonum | about the dead, nothing unless a good thing |
de nobis fabula narratur | about us is the story told |
de novo | from the new |
de omni re scibili et quibusdam aliis | about every knowable thing, and even certain other things |
De Oppresso Liber | Free From Having Been Oppressed |
de profundis | from the depths |
de re | about the matter |
Dei Gratia Regina | By the Grace of God, Queen |
Dei sub numine viget | under God's Spirit she flourishes |
delectatio morosa | peevish delight |
deliriant isti Romani | They are mad, those Romans! |
Deo ac veritati | God and Truth |
Deo gratias | thanks [be] to God |
Deo Optimo Maximo | To the Best and Greatest God |
Deo vindice | with God as protector |
Deo volente | with God willing |
deus ex machina | a god from a machine |
Deus vult | God wills it! |
Dicto simpliciter | [From] a maxim, simply |
dictum meum pactum | my word [is] my bond |
diem perdidi | I have lost the day |
Dies Irae | Day of Wrath |
dirigo | I direct |
dis aliter visum | it seemed otherwise to the gods |
dis manibus sacrum | Sacred to the ghost-gods |
disce quasi semper victurus vive quasi cras moriturus | Learn as if always going to live; live as if tomorrow going to die. |
discipuli nostrum bardissimi sunt | Our students are very stupid |
disjecta membra | scattered limbs |
ditat Deus | God enriches |
divide et impera | divide and rule |
dixi | I have spoken |
[..., ...] dixit | [..., ...] said |
do ut des | I give that you may give |
Docendo disco, scribendo cogito | I learn by teaching, think by writing. |
Dominus illuminatio mea | the Lord is my light |
Dominus vobiscum | Lord be with you |
dona nobis pacem | give us peace |
donatio mortis causa | giving in expectation of death |
draco dormiens nunquam titillandus | a sleeping dragon is never to be tickled |
dramatis personae | the parts of the play |
Duae tabulae rasae in quibus nihil scriptum est | Two minds, not one single thought |
Ductus exemplo | Leadership by Example |
dulce bellum inexpertis | war is sweet to the inexperienced |
dulce et decorum est pro patria mori | It is sweet and honorable to die for the fatherland. |
dulce et utile | a sweet and useful thing |
dulcius ex asperis | through difficulty, sweetness. |
dum spiro spero | while I breathe, I hope |
dum Roma deliberat Saguntum perit | while Rome debates, Saguntum is in danger |
dum vivimus servimus | While we live, we serve |
dura lex sed lex | the law [is] harsh, but [it is] the law |
dura mater | tough mother |
dum vita est, spes est | while there is life, there is hope |
e pluribus unum | From many, (comes) One. |
Ecce Homo | Behold the Man! |
editio princeps | first edition |
ego te absolvo | I absolve you |
ego te provoco | I dare you |
emeritus | veteran |
ens causa sui | existing because of oneself |
ense petit placidam sub libertate quietem | by the sword she seeks gentle peace under liberty |
entitas ipsa involvit aptitudinem ad extorquendum certum assensum | reality involves a power to compel sure assent |
eo nomine | by that name |
ergo | therefore |
erga omnes | in relation to everyone |
errare humanum est | to err is human |
erratum | error |
esse est percipi | to be is to be perceived |
esse quam videri | to be, rather than to seem |
esto perpetua | let it be perpetual |
et alibi | and elsewhere |
et alii | and others |
et cetera (etc.) or (&c.) | And the rest |
et hoc genus omne | And all that sort of thing |
et in Arcadia ego | and in Arcadia [am] I |
et nunc reges intelligite erudimini qui judicati terram | And now, kings, understand: be instructed, you who have judged the Earth. |
et sequentes (et seq.) | and the following |
et tu, Brute? | And you, Brutus? |
et uxor | and wife |
ex abundantia enim cordis os loquitur | for out of an abundance of the heart, the mouth speaks |
ex abundanti cautela | from abundant caution |
ex aequo | from the equal |
ex animo | from the heart |
ex ante | from before |
Ex Astris Scientia | From the Stars, Knowledge |
ex cathedra | from the chair |
ex Deo | from God |
ex dolo malo | from fraud |
ex facie | from the face |
ex gratia | from kindness |
ex hypothesi | from the hypothesis |
ex lege | from the law |
ex libris | from the books |
ex luna scientia | from the moon, knowledge |
ex nihilo nihil fit | nothing may come from nothing |
ex opere operato | from the work that worked |
ex oriente lux | from the East, the light |
ex parte | from a part |
ex pede Herculem | from Hercules' foot |
ex post | from after |
ex post facto | from a thing done afterward |
ex scientia tridens | from knowledge, sea power. |
ex scientia vera | from knowledge, truth. |
ex silentio | from silence |
ex tempore | from time |
ex vi termini | from the force of the term |
ex vivo | out of or from life |
ex voto | from the vow |
excelsior | higher |
exceptio firmat regulam in casibus non exceptis | The exception confirms the rule in cases which are not excepted |
excusatio non petita accusatio manifesta | an excuse that has not been sought is an obvious accusation |
exeat | let him leave |
exeunt | they leave |
exit | he leaves |
experimentum crucis | crucial experiment |
experto crede | trust the expert |
expressio unius est exclusio alterius | the expression of the one is the exclusion of the other |
Extra Ecclesiam Nulla Salus | No Salvation Outside the Church |
Extra omnes | All away |
extra territorium jus dicenti impune non paretur | he who administers justice outside of his territory is disobeyed with impunity |
Faber est suae quisque fortunae | Every man is the artisan of his own fortune |
fac fortia et patere | do brave deeds and endure |
fac simile | make a similar thing |
facta, non verba | actions, not words |
falsus in unum, falsus in omnibus | false in one thing, false in everything |
felo de se | felon from himself |
fere libenter homines id quod volunt credunt | as a rule, men willingly believe that which they wish to |
festina lente | hurry slowly |
fiat iustitia et pereat mundus | let justice be done, even should the world perish |
fiat justitia ruat caelum | let justice be done should the sky fall |
fiat lux | let light be made |
Fiat Voluntas Dei | May God's will be done |
Fidei Defensor (Fid Def) or (fd) | Defender of the Faith |
fides qua creditur | the faith by which it is believed |
fides quae creditur | the faith which is believed |
fides quaerens intellectum | faith seeking understanding |
fidus Achates | faithful Achates |
finis vitae sed non amoris | The end of Life is not the end of Love |
flagellum dei | scourge of god |
flectere si nequeo superos, Achaeronta movebo | If I cannot move heaven I will raise hell |
floruit | one flourished |
fluctuat nec mergitur | she wavers and is not immersed |
fons et origo | the spring and source |
fortes fortuna adiuvat | fortune favours the brave |
fortis est veritas | truth is strong |
fortis et liber | strong and free |
generalia specialibus non derogant | universal things do not detract from specific things |
genius loci | spirit of place |
Gloria in Excelsis Deo | Glory to God in the Heights |
Gloria Patri | Glory to the Father |
gloriosus et liber | glorious and free |
Gradibus ascendimus | Ascending by degrees |
graviora manent | heavier things remain |
gutta cavat lapidem non vi sed saepe cadendo | a drop hollows a stone not by force, but by often falling |
habeas corpus | you may have the body |
habemus papam | we have a pope |
hac lege | with this law |
haec olim meminisse iuvabit | one day, this will be pleasing to remember |
Hannibal ante portas | Hannibal before the gates |
Hannibal ad portas | Hannibal is at the gates |
haud ignota loquor | I speak not of unknown things |
hic abundant leones | here lions abound |
hic et nunc | here and now |
hic jacet | here lies |
hic manebimus optime | here we'll stay excellently |
hic sunt dracones | here there are dragons |
hic sunt leones | here there are lions |
hinc illae lacrimae | hence those tears |
historia vitae magistra | history, the teacher of life |
homo homini lupus | man [is a] wolf to man |
homo sum humani a me nihil alienum puto | I am a human being; nothing human is strange to me |
homo unius libri (timeo) | (I fear) a man of one book |
honeste vivere | to live virtuously |
honor virtutis praemium | esteem is the reward of virtue |
honoris causa | for the sake of honor |
hora somni | at the hour of sleep |
horas non numero nisi serenas | I do not count the hours unless they are sunny |
hortus in urbe | A garden in the city |
horribile dictu | horrible to say |
hostis humani generis | enemy of the human race |
hypotheses non fingo | I do not fabricate hypotheses |
ibidem (ibid.) | in the same place |
idem (id.) | the same |
idem quod | the same as |
Iesus Nazarenus Rex Iudaeorum (INRI) | Jesus of Nazareth, King of the Jews |
igne natura renovatur integra | through fire, nature is reborn whole |
igni ferroque | with fire and iron |
ignis aurum probat | fire tests gold |
ignis fatuus | foolish fire |
Igitur qui desiderat pacem, praeparet bellum | If you desire peace, prepare for war |
ignoratio elenchi | ignorance of the issue |
ignotum per ignotius | unknown by means of the more unknown |
ignotus | unknown |
Illegitimi non carborundum | Don't let the bastards grind you down |
imago Dei | image of God |
imitatio dei | imitation of a god |
imperium sine fine | an empire without an end |
imprimatur | let it be printed |
in absentia | in the absence |
in actu | in act |
in articulo mortis | at the point of death |
in camera | in the chamber |
in casu | in the event |
in cauda venenum | the poison is in the tail |
in Deo speramus | in God we hope |
in dubio pro reo | in doubt, on behalf of the [alleged] culprit |
in duplo | in double |
in effigie | in the likeness |
in esse | in existence |
in extenso | in the extended |
in extremis | in the furthest reaches |
in fidem | into faith |
in fieri | in becoming |
Infinitus est numerus stultorum. | Infinite is the number of fools. |
in flagrante delicto | in a blazing wrong, while the crime is blazing |
in flore | in blossom |
in foro | in forum |
in girum imus nocte et consumimur igni | We enter the circle at night and are consumed by fire |
in hoc signo vinces | by this sign you will conquer |
in illo tempore | in that time |
in limine | at the outset |
in loco parentis | in the place of a parent |
in luce Tua videmus lucem | in Thy light we see light |
in lumine tuo videbimus lumen | in your light we will see the light |
in manus tuas commendo spiritum meum | into your hands I entrust my spirit |
in medias res | into the middle of things |
in memoriam | into the memory |
in necessariis unitas, in dubiis libertas, in omnibus caritas | in necessary things unity, in doubtful things liberty, in all things charity |
in nuce | in a nut |
In omnia paratus | Ready for anything. |
in partibus infidelium | in the parts of the infidels |
in pectore | in the heart |
in personam | into a person |
in posse | in potential |
in propria persona | in one's own person |
in rerum natura | in the nature of things |
in saeculo | in the times |
in salvo | in safety |
in silico | in silicon |
in situ | in the place |
In spe | in hope |
In specialibus generalia quaerimus | To seek the general in the specifics |
in statu nascendi | in the state of being born |
in toto | in all |
in triplo | in triple |
in utero | in the womb |
in vacuo | in a void |
in vivo | in life or in a living thing |
incredibile dictu | incredible to say |
Index Librorum Prohibitorum | Index of Forbidden Books |
indivisibiliter ac inseparabiliter | indivisible and inseparable |
infra dignitatem | beneath one's dignity |
integer vitae scelerisque purus | unimpaired by life and clean of wickedness |
inter alia | among other things |
inter alios | among others |
inter arma enim silent leges | In the face of arms, the law falls mute, more popularly rendered as In a time of war, the law falls silent. |
inter caetera | among others |
inter spem et metum | between hope and fear |
inter vivos | between the living |
intra muros | within the walls |
intra vires | within the powers |
ipsa scientia potestas est | knowledge itself is power |
ipse dixit | he himself said it |
ipsissima verba | the very words themselves |
ipso facto | by the fact itself |
Ira Deorum | Wrath of the Gods |
ita vero | thus indeed |
ite missa est | go, the things have been sent |
iter faciamus | Road trip! |
iura novit curia | the court knows the laws |
Johannes est nomen ejus | John is its name / Juan es su Nombre |
juris ignorantia est*censored*jus nostrum ignoramus | it is ignorance of the law when we do not know our own rights |
jus accrescendi | right of accrual |
jus ad bellum | law towards war |
jus cogens | compelling law |
jus in bello | law in war |
jus primae noctis | law of the first night |
justitia omnibus | justice for all |
Labor omnia vincit | Work conquers all things |
Laborare pugnare parati sumus | To work, (or) to fight; we are ready |
lapsus memoriae | slip of memory |
laus Deo | praise be to God |
lege artis | according to the law of the art |
legem terrae | the law of the land |
leges humanae nas*censored*ur, vivunt, et moriuntur | laws of man are born, live and die |
leges sine moribus vanae | laws without morals [are] vain |
legitime | lawfully |
lex artis | law of the skill |
lex ferenda | the law that should be borne |
lex lata | the law that has been borne |
lex loci | law of the place |
lex non scripta | law that has not been written |
lex parsimoniae | law of succinctness |
lex rex | the law [is] king |
lex scripta | written law |
lex talionis | the law of retaliation |
liberate me ex infernis | free me from hell |
libera te tutemet | you, free yourself |
Libertas Quae Sera Tamen | freedom which [is] however late |
libra (lb) | scales |
loco citato (lc) | in the place cited |
locus classicus | a classic place |
locus minoris resistentiae | place of less resistance |
luctor et emergo | I struggle and emerge |
lucus a non lucendo | [it is] a grove by not being light |
lupus in fabula | the wolf in the story |
lupus non mordet lupum | a wolf does not bite a wolf |
lux et lex | light and law |
lux et veritas | light and truth |
lux hominum vita | life the light of men |
